“RATHER BE” Lyrics by The Kid LAROI is a latest English song from BEFORE I FORGET (DELUXE VERSION) in the voice of The Kid LAROI. Its music too is composed by singer while brand new “RATHER BE” song lyrics are also written by The Kid LAROI.

The song is about someone trying to distract himself with parties, drinking, and money after a breakup, but none of it works. Even surrounded by people late at night, he feels lonely and stuck on his ex. He misses the closeness and friendship they shared, regrets the distance between them, and realizes he would “RATHER BE” with her than anywhere else.
